I'm trying to install nvidia drivers in dom0 so I can have dual screen.
But when I execute nvidia-install I have those messages while installing :
You appear to be using a modular X.Org release, but the X library
installation path, 'shmoverride constructor running /usr/lib64',
reported by ' /bin/X -showDefaultLibPath' does not exist. Please check
your X.org installation
You appear to be using a modular X.Org release, but the X library
installation path, 'shmoverride constructor running
/usr/lib64/xorg/modules', reported by ' /bin/X -showDefaultLibPath' does
not exist. Please check your X.org installation
nvidia-installer was forced to guess the X library path
'/usr/lib64' and X module path '/usr/lib64/xorg/modules' ; these paths
were not queryable from the system. If X fails to find the NVIDIA X
driver module, please install the 'pkg-config' utility and the X.org
SDK/development package for your distribution and reinstall the driver
Then I run init 5 and the screen blinks 3 times before giving up with
the Q logo from qubes appearing for a fraction of a second.
Then i run startx and I have the following error :
xinit giving up
xinit unable to connect to x erver : connection refused
xinit server error
Any idea on how to install nvidia drivers in dom0 ?
